    Default Castsequence question

    I noticed a lot of people using things like 1,2,3, Spell Name in Castsequences now. Or some people use all zeros. Do these take the place of what commas used to do? If so how many zeros/numbers does it take to = one second.

    To be more precise, what the numbers are doing is trying to trigger the slot number, since most of your slots do not have an on-use, it just moves past them. If you accidentally use an item that DOES have an on-use (like your trinket or engineering belt) then you will get hung up doing this.

    A 1 uses your helm, and if you have the headless horseman's helm it will hang if your castsequence isn't at least 30 seconds long.

    A 0 uses your ammo slot so its safe to use.
